Why won't 89 cRown Vic stay running unless key held forward

Usually the problem is inside the lock switch. You should have power at the EEC relay and the coil with the switch in the on position.

How to install front brakes on 89 Crown Vic

loosen lug nuts. jack car up. Take wheel off. take the 2 bolts out of caliber. then remove the caliber from rotor and then remove the brake pads. push back piston with piston pushing tool. insert new brakes into caliber and return the caliber onto the rotor. put the 2 bolts back in and return wheel by tightining in a star order and you are now ready to roll
